Product Details

ModelFrequencyPowerVoltagePressureIntensityMaterialGenerator
H-UH20-1000S20KHz1000 W220VNormal>10 W/cm²Titanium AlloyDigital type
H-UH20-200020KHz2000 W220V35 MPa>40 W/cm²Titanium AlloyDigital type
H-UH20-3000Z20KHz3000 W220V35 MPa>60 W/cm²Titanium AlloyDigital type

Product Application Scenarios

The ultrasonic emulsion homogenizer is versatile, serving a myriad of industries as substantiated by scientific literature. In the pharmaceutical sector, the device facilitates the creation of stable nanoemulsions, enhancing drug delivery and bioavailability. The food industry benefits through improved texture and consistency in products like vinaigrettes and creams, achieved at lower temperatures to maintain nutritional value. In materials science, the homogenizer aids in nanoparticle dispersion and ensures uniform composite material properties. Its adaptability across these scenarios is a testament to its design, tailored to meet the rigorous demands of contemporary industrial applications, thereby maximizing the efficiency and quality of final products.

Product FAQ

  • What industries can benefit from the ultrasonic emulsion homogenizer? Our manufacturer-designed ultrasonic emulsion homogenizer is particularly valuable in pharmaceuticals, food processing, cosmetics, and materials science, where emulsification and particle dispersion are critical.
  • How does ultrasonic emulsification work? The device uses high-frequency sound waves generated by our manufacturer’s technology to create cavitation in liquids, facilitating the mixing of immiscible liquids into stable emulsions.
  • What are the advantages over traditional emulsification methods? The primary benefits offered by our manufacturer's ultrasonic emulsion technology include reduced processing time, lower energy consumption, and the ability to create extremely fine emulsions with superior stability.
  • Can the homogenizer handle high-viscosity liquids? Yes, the manufacturer’s ultrasonic emulsion homogenizer is capable of processing high-viscosity materials, ensuring uniformity and preventing agglomeration.
  • How does this technology improve bioavailability in pharmaceuticals? The ultrasonic emulsion process results in smaller droplet sizes, enhancing the absorption and bioavailability of active ingredients in pharmaceutical applications.
